How do I create an Attachment Property to use with Fusion Attachments?

You can create an Attachment property to use with Fusion Attachments when you want multiple images to be uploaded for an activity. The best practice is to use the Attachment option with an Oracle Fusion application such as Oracle Maintenance. In Oracle Fusion applications, an attachment is a document or an image that's uploaded to an object storage. The object storage is configured for a specific business object when you set up the Oracle Fusion application.

Prerequisites to enable attachment creation between Fusion and Oracle Fusion Field Service:

  1. The integration between Fusion Service and Service Logistics in Oracle Fusion Field Service must be configured.
  2. If work orders are not synced between Fusion and Oracle Fusion Field Service, attachments will not be created on the Fusion side.

To perform the required configuration, you’ll need access to:

  1. Oracle Fusion Field Service
  2. Oracle Cloud Infrastructure (OCI) Identity/IDCS for the tenancy associated with your Fusion Applications
To configure a new application in Oracle Fusion Field Service:
  1. Navigate to Oracle Fusion Field Service > Configuration > Applications > Add application.
  2. Select the appropriate options.
  3. Download the OFS certificate

To configure the application in OCI Identity domain

  1. Go to OCI Identity > Domains > [your domain].
  2. Copy the domain URL. You'll need it when configuring Field Service.
  3. From your domain, navigate to Integrated Applications.
  4. Click Add Application and fill in the required details.
  5. Add scope: Search for Oracle Applications Cloud (Fusion).
  6. If you can’t find it, verify that you're using the correct OCI tenancy.

  7. Copy the highlighted scope value for use in Oracle Fusion Field Service later.

  8. After creating the Confidential Application, activate it and copy the Client ID and Client Secret.

To create an attachment property

  1. Sign in as an administrator.
  2. Click Configuration > Properties.
  3. Click Add New.
  4. Complete these fields:
    Field Action
    Entity Select the entity for which you want to create the Attachment property. Select Activity. Currently you can create an Attachment property only for Activity type of entity.
    Property name Enter a name for the property that you want to display to the user. Enter in English and in all the languages that are active in the application.
    Property label Enter a unique database identifier for the Oracle Field Service API.
    Property hint Enter a hint that you want to display when a user hovers over the field name. For example, Enter comments if any. Enter the text in English and in all the languages that are active in the application.
    Property Type Select Attachment and then select Fusion attachments.
    Application Select the Oracle Fusion application that you've implemented.
    Fusion Business Object Select the Fusion business object to sync the attachments. Choose either Service Work Order or Maintenance Work Order.
    Attachment Category Select the category to classify and secure attachments. These categories are added when you created the business object in Fusion.
    Photo Resolution Select the minimum and maximum resolution of the photos that users can upload. You can specify the resolution based on the mobile devices your users use. Specifying the limits here helps you control traffic volume and manage the time taken to upload to a storage.
  5. Click Add.
    The Attachment property is added to work with Fusion attachments.
    Note: 'Attachments' properties aren't supported in:
    • Plug-in API framework
    • Daily Extract
    • Inbound and outbound SOAP APIs
    • Filters, message scenarios, work skill conditions, and capacity categories